Why Architects Are Choosing Photovoltaic Curtain Walls
In 2023, the global building-integrated photovoltaics (BIPV) market reached $18.6 billion, with curtain wall systems accounting for 42% of installations. These innovative solar solutions act like a "second skin" for buildings, combining energy production with weather protection and thermal insulation.
Key Application Areas
- Commercial Skyscrapers: 30% space utilization improvement vs. traditional solar panels
- Retail Complexes: 24/7 energy generation with LED lighting integration
- Residential Towers: 15-20% annual energy cost reduction for occupants
Technical Advantages Breakdown
Modern photovoltaic curtain wall slots solve the "ugly solar panel" dilemma through:
| Feature | Traditional Solar | Curtain Wall System |
|---|---|---|
| Aesthetic Integration | Visible panels | Seamless glass surface |
| Energy Yield (per m²) | 180-200W | 150-170W |
| Installation Cost | $120-150/m² | $200-240/m² |
While initial costs run higher, the 25-year lifecycle analysis shows 18% better ROI through reduced maintenance and dual functionality.

Future Trends to Watch
- Color customization options expanding beyond standard blue-black
- Transparent solar cells achieving 12% efficiency (up from 8% in 2020)
- Integrated energy storage systems becoming standard by 2025

FAQ: Photovoltaic Curtain Wall Systems
Q: How long do these systems last? A: Typical warranties cover 25 years with 80%+ efficiency retention.
Q: Can they replace traditional windows? A: Yes! New semi-transparent models allow 50-70% light transmission.
